1. Understanding Polish Driver's License Categories
Before diving into the documentation, it is important to know the particular driving classification required. Poland, as an EU member state, follows standardized European Union driving license classifications.
ClassificationDescriptionMinimum AgeAMMopeds and light quad bikes14 yearsA1Bikes as much as 125cc (power-to-weight ratio max 0.1 kW/kg)16 yearsA2Motorcycles up to 35 kW (power-to-weight ratio max 0.2 kW/kg)18 yearsBAutomobile, light vans, and specific lorry mixes18 yearsCHeavy goods lorries (trucks exceeding 3.5 tonnes)21 yearsDBuses designed for bring more than 8 travelers24 years2. Important Documents Required for a Polish Driver's License
No matter whether an individual is requesting a novice license or converting a worldwide file, a particular set of administrative papers need to be submitted to the local office (Urząd Miasta or Starostwo Powiatowe).
Here are the primary files needed for the application procedure:
- Application Form (Wniosek): A completed and signed application for providing a driving license, generally available directly at the municipal office or online via government portals.
- Identity Document: A valid passport or Polish identity card (Dowód Osobisty). Foreigners should likewise present a house card (Karta Pobytu) or evidence of legal stay in Poland for a minimum of 185 days.
- Medical Certificate: A signed statement from a licensed occupational medicine medical professional validating there are no health contraindications to driving.
- Photo: One recent, clear, color photo determining 35 x 45 mm, taken against a bright background without headwear or dark glasses.
- Previous License (if suitable): The original foreign driving license along with a qualified Polish translation (if not composed in English or compliant with the Geneva/Vienna Conventions).
- Evidence of Payment: An invoice showing that the administrative cost for providing the license has actually been paid.
3. The Step-by-Step Application Process
For those beginning from scratch or exchanging a non-EU license, the administrative journey generally follows a structured path.
Step 1: Obtain a PKK Number (Profil Kandydata na Kierowcę)
The PKK (Driver Candidate Profile) is an electronic identification number required for anyone taking driving lessons or state tests in Poland. To get a PKK, candidates need to send the application kind, medical certificate, image, and ID to their local district workplace (Starostwo Powiatowe or town hall).
Action 2: Medical Examination
A physical examination is compulsory. The physician tests eyesight, hearing, and general neurological health. The basic charge for this examination is legally managed (presently 200 PLN).
Action 3: Training and Examinations (If suitable)
- Theory Test: Must be passed at a provincial traffic center (WORD - Wojewódzki Ośrodek Ruchu Drogowego).
- Practical Driving Lessons: Minimum required hours differ by classification (e.g., 30 hours for Category B).
- Dry run: A two-part test testing maneuver skills on a closed course and real driving habits on public roads.
Step 4: Document Production and Collection
When all examinations are passed (or foreign license verification is finished), the releasing office orders the physical file from the Polish Security Printing Works (PWPW). The standard processing time ranges from 2 to 4 weeks.
4. Exchanging a Foreign Driver's License in Poland
Foreign nationals transferring to Poland frequently question how long they can use their home nation's license. The guidelines vary considerably depending on the providing country.
Origin of LicenseCredibility Period in PolandExchange RequirementEU/ EFTA Member StatesLegitimate up until the expiration date printed on the cardOptional (Can be exchanged willingly)Vienna Convention SignatoriesUp to 185 days from taking up residencyCompulsory exchange after 6 monthsNon-Signatory CountriesApproximately 185 days from taking up residencyCompulsory theory exam and file exchange
Keep in mind: Non-EU/EFTA residents generally should surrender their original foreign license when getting the Polish equivalent.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)Can I track the status of my Polish driver's license online?
Yes. Candidates can check whether their physical card is ready for pickup by visiting the main federal government portal (obywatel.gov.pl) and entering their individual details along with their PKK number.
Is a sworn translation (Tłumaczenie Przysięgłe) required for a foreign license?
Yes. If your foreign chauffeur's license is not issued in Polish and does not conform strictly to worldwide formatting standards under the Geneva or Vienna conventions, a sworn Polish translation should accompany your application.
Just how much does it cost to get a Polish motorist's license?
The standard fee for providing the physical plastic card is 100 PLN, payable at the municipal office or through bank transfer. Extra expenses consist of the medical checkup (200 PLN) and state examination costs at the WORD center (if appropriate).
Can short-lived locals get a Polish driver's license?
Yes, offered they can show momentary residence (zameldowanie) or legal stay in Poland going beyond 185 days through a home license, visa, or trainee enrollment certificate.
